Since the introduction of the Patient Protection and AffordableCare Act, an enormous amount of time and resources have beendedicated to saving money while simultaneously trying to raise thequality of American health care. So far, the results have beenmixed, and health care costs remain one of the biggest challengesfacing Americans today. Going forward, brokers will continue toplay a key role in the ongoing struggle to control costs, fromdoing their part in the battle over the future of PPACA to helpingbusinesses and employees with the daily decisions that will makethem better consumers.
